Technology helps to solve problems. Our country is developing and has many problems that need to be solved. It is an opportunity for young people to build technology startups.

This was the message given by Minister of Information and Communications Nguyen Manh Hung at a meeting with young entrepreneurs in January 2019. VietNamNet would like to present the full text of the speech:

Vietnam has a desire to build a strong and mighty nation, to be shoulder to shoulder with powers in the five continents and in 2045, when Vietnam celebrates its 100th year of independence, Vietnam will become a developed country, with per capita income of $15 - 20,000. And Vietnam will not be caught in the middle-income trap.

To do this, Vietnam will have to develop high-tech enterprises. Agriculture, industry and services are all based on technology. High productivity must be based on technology. If Vietnam wants to modernize and industrialize, it must also rely on technology. Developing technology will determine the future and destiny of our country.
